Many people think that rouge is a random process of placing your eyes in places you fall. However, to move effectively, you need a structure, but do not read everything. What you read is more important than what you missed. So, what materials did you read, and what materials did you miss? Once you know how to pronounce, you can begin to read only the first sentence of each paragraph. They are also referred to as topic statements and indicate the main concept of a paragraph. If you do not get the main idea in the topic sentence, or if the paragraph is very interesting to you, you might want to see more.
When you browse the page, you can get the main idea from the reading without having to read all the words. You will find and grasp the words that seems to have a big meaning. Readers are browsing not on the details of articles and books, but for short periods of time or when you need to understand general ideas. Skimming is 3 to 4 times normal reading speed.
